Output 73bf83923e5bb1a3d4a25d941b0b21cd2570a4bc5dd67717d997e45acc734456:0

value
158434
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48b52e7d88895baa71a63d1ac90af78d7c0cc156 OP_EQUALVERIFY OP_CHECKSIG
address
17dShXkoFDac2zZZP9SAZ3quYJkAHihpCe
transaction
73bf83923e5bb1a3d4a25d941b0b21cd2570a4bc5dd67717d997e45acc734456
spent
true